How much force is need to accelerate a skier that is 66kg at a rate of 2 m/s2?

Answer:

132 N

Explanation:

newton's second law states that force = mass * acceleration

F = ma

plug in 66 kg for mass and 2 m/s^2 for acceleration

F = 66 * 2

F = 132 N
